A Touch of Arts Décoratifs

Art Deco Demilune Desk by Gilbert Rohde in Walnut, 1942

Art Deco Demilune Desk by Gilbert Rohde in Walnut, 1942, 1st Dibs

Art Deco design first appeared in Brussels and Paris before WW1.  Short for “Arts Décoratifs”, Art Deco is characterized by rectangular, often blocky forms and curved ornamental elements.  I love the drawer hardware on this walnut Art Deco Demilune Desk by Gilbert Rohde!
